Synonyms and Antonyms of FINDING
1
a decision made by a court or tribunal regarding a case it has heard <the Supreme Court's finding was that the state law was unconstitutional>
Related Words inquest, verdict; authority; decree, edict, injunction, order; arbitrament, award, declaration, deliverance, dictum, pronouncement; conclusion, decision, determination, opinion, resolution; discipline, penalty, punishment
2
the act or process of sighting or learning the existence of something for the first time <the scientists were thrilled with the finding of the new fossil>
Related Words awareness, espial, notice; disclosure, exposure, revelation, uncovering, unveiling; creation, invention; exploration; rediscovery
